What can scientists use to identify where earthquakes will most likely occur?

Earthquakes occur along the plate boundaries; however, the exact location of an earthquake is determined by using seismographs . A seismograph is an instrument used by the scientists (known as seismologists) to record an earthquake. A seismogram is the recording made by a seismograph.

Where are earthquakes most likely to occur plates?

The Earth’s crust (the outer layer of the planet) is made up of several pieces called tectonic plates and most earthquakes occur along their edges . The plates under the oceans are called oceanic plates. Plates that are not under the ocean are continental plates.

Which part of the plate boundary map will earthquake most likely to occur?

Most earthquakes occur at the boundaries where the plates meet . In fact, the locations of earthquakes and the kinds of ruptures they produce help scientists define the plate boundaries. There are three types of plate boundaries: spreading zones, transform faults, and subduction zones.

What is the origin of an earthquake called?

The location below the earth’s surface where the earthquake starts is called the hypocenter , and the location directly above it on the surface of the earth is called the epicenter. ... The largest, main earthquake is called the mainshock.

Where do earthquakes occur most often and why?

Over 80 per cent of large earthquakes occur around the edges of the Pacific Ocean , an area known as the ‘Ring of Fire’; this where the Pacific plate is being subducted beneath the surrounding plates. The Ring of Fire is the most seismically and volcanically active zone in the world.

Can earthquakes be predicted?

While part of the scientific community hold that, taking into account non-seismic precursors and given enough resources to study them extensively, prediction might be possible , most scientists are pessimistic and some maintain that earthquake prediction is inherently impossible.

What causes tectonic plates to move?

Earth’s crust, called the lithosphere, consists of 15 to 20 moving tectonic plates. ... The heat from radioactive processes within the planet’s interior causes the plates to move, sometimes toward and sometimes away from each other. This movement is called plate motion, or tectonic shift.

How do earthquakes occur at divergent plate boundaries?

Earthquakes at divergent plate boundaries are distributed with predictable locations and depths. Earthquakes at divergent plate boundaries occur as new crust is created and other crust is pushed apart . This causes the crust to crack and form faults where earthquakes occur.

What is the most uncommon type of earthquake?

Just a few times in a century, somewhere on the globe, a rare “tsunami earthquake” occurs. These are mysterious because, while they’re just medium-sized as earthquakes go, they cause disproportionately large and devastating tsunamis.
